What! do then those who disbelieve think that they can take My servants to be guardians besides Me? Surely We have prepared hell for the entertainment of the unbelievers. 102 Say: Shall We inform you of the greatest losers in (their) deeds? 103 (These are) they whose labor is lost in this world's life and they think that they are well versed in skill of the work of hands. 104 Those are they who disbelieve in the revelations of their Lord and in the meeting with Him. Therefor their works are vain, and on the Day of Resurrection We assign no weight to them. 105 Hell is their recompense for disbelieving and their taking My revelations and My Messengers as objects of jest. 106 But those who believe, and do deeds of righteousness -- the Gardens. of Paradise shall be their hospitality, 107 without any desire to change their abode. 108 Say: "If the ocean turned to ink for writing down the colloquy of my Lord, the ocean itself would be exhausted ere the words (and wonders) of my Lord come to end, even if we brought another like it for replenishment." 109 Say, "I am only a man like you, to whom has been revealed that your god is one God. So whoever would hope for the meeting with his Lord - let him do righteous work and not associate in the worship of his Lord anyone." 110
